Fall Intern - Education Abroad

Description

This student works during the Fall semester to promote VIU student engagement in Education Abroad programming.

Position Requirements

The Education Abroad Intern will be responsible for creative and innovative promotion of student mobility opportunities, such as:

  • VIU Exchange Program
  • Field Schools/Field Trips
  • International internships
  • International practicums coordinated through the Education Abroad department

This position includes active support of various events and programs, including:

  • VIU Exchange Agent program
  • International Stipend program
  • WorldVIU
  • International Development Week events
  • Other intercultural training and programming

The intern will be expected to be involved in planning and organizing a wide range of events and activities across campus that engage the entire VIU student body in learning about and participating in Education Abroad.

This could include:

  • Planning and organizing student networking events, social media campaigns, and promotional blitzes
  • Student volunteer recruitment and scheduling
  • Student focus groups
  • Student survey and/or data collection
  • Assisting with student training sessions
  • Distributing promotional materials
  • Preparing student resource packages
  • Organizing information sessions and displays

This internship further supports the successful peer-to-peer marketing and engagement model that has already been proven successful at VIU for increasing engagement of VIU students in Education Abroad programming.
